
Single-stage Glasgow techno festival returns on 4/5 July
The weekend of 4-5 July will see Glasgow's Platform 18 returning to its unique car park location (unique in the sense that Platform 18 are the only people ever to have staged a rave there) on West Street, and the line-up has now been announced.
Platform 18 is a single-stage event, and headlining that single stage on Saturday 4 July will be none other than M_nus boss Richie Hawtin, joined by ANNA, Fjaak (live), FRAZI.ER, Gerry Kearns and Tom-E. The following day/night, Detroitian duo Floorplan take top billing, joined by Domenic Cappello, Ivan Kutza, Systematic and a special guest who's still TBA.
The party runs from noon-11pm each day, and a percentage of profits will go to the Scottish Association for Mental Health, a leading Scottish mental health charity for which previous events have already raised over £5,000.
